Delivering a Synchronized, Collaborative, and Exceptionally Managed Architectural Construction Project for a Luxury Interior Renovation

Renovating a luxury interior requires not only an eye for design but also a meticulous approach to project management and collaboration among diverse stakeholders. Utilizing refined materials and trusted suppliers is essential to achieving an exquisite outcome. This article outlines the key steps to ensure a successful luxury interior renovation project.

1. Define the Project Vision and Goals

Engage Stakeholders

Begin by assembling a team that includes the property owner, interior designers, architects, contractors, and any necessary specialists. Early engagement ensures everyone shares a unified vision.

Articulate the Vision

Clearly communicate the desired aesthetic, functionality, and atmosphere. This could range from modern elegance to classic sophistication, guiding all design and material choices.

2. Assemble a Specialized Team

Diverse Expertise

Select professionals with experience in luxury interior renovations. This includes architects skilled in spatial design, interior designers with a flair for aesthetics, and contractors who are adept at working with high-end materials.

Define Roles and Responsibilities

Clarify the roles of each team member to foster accountability. This promotes seamless communication and collaboration throughout the project.

3. Conduct Comprehensive Assessments

Space Evaluation

Assess the existing interior for structural integrity, design potential, and areas needing enhancement. Understand the flow of the space and how it can be improved to suit luxury standards.

Needs Assessment

Gather detailed input from stakeholders to identify specific requirements for each area of the renovation. Consider factors such as lighting, color palettes, and the integration of smart home technology.

4. Develop a Detailed Design Plan

Collaborative Design Workshops

Hold workshops to brainstorm ideas, focusing on how refined materials can elevate the design. Encourage creativity while remaining aligned with the established vision.

Focus on Material Selection

Choose high-quality, luxurious materials that reflect the project's goals. This might include bespoke cabinetry, artisanal finishes, premium textiles, and state-of-the-art fixtures.

5. Create a Comprehensive Project Plan

Scope of Work

Develop a clear scope of work that outlines all tasks, from demolition to final touches. This ensures all team members understand what is expected.

Timelines and Milestones

Establish a realistic timeline with key milestones to track progress. This aids in identifying potential delays and keeping the project on schedule.

Budgeting

Prepare a detailed budget that encompasses all costs associated with materials, labor, and unforeseen expenses. Ensure transparency in financial matters to foster trust among stakeholders.

6. Implement Strong Project Management Practices

Use Project Management Tools

Leverage software solutions to monitor timelines, budgets, and tasks. This enhances communication and keeps everyone informed of project developments.

Regular Progress Meetings

Schedule frequent meetings to review progress, address challenges, and adapt plans as necessary. Open discussions allow for quick resolution of any issues.

7. Foster Open Communication

Encourage Transparency

Create an environment where all team members feel comfortable sharing updates, concerns, and ideas. This collaboration can lead to innovative solutions.

Feedback Mechanisms

Implement regular feedback loops, allowing stakeholders to voice their opinions on design elements and project progress, ensuring alignment with the vision.

8. Ensure Quality Control

Set High-Quality Standards

Define clear benchmarks for materials and craftsmanship. Luxury projects require meticulous attention to detail to meet high standards.

Routine Inspections

Conduct regular quality inspections during the renovation process to ensure compliance with design specifications and craftsmanship expectations.

9. Manage Health and Safety Risks

Risk Assessments

Perform thorough assessments to identify potential health and safety risks, particularly in areas like dust, noise, and the use of specialized materials.

Implement Safety Protocols

Ensure that all team members are trained in safety measures and understand emergency response procedures to mitigate risks on-site.

10. Engage with Regulatory Bodies

Permitting and Compliance

Work closely with local authorities to ensure compliance with building codes and regulations. This is crucial for luxury renovations that often involve structural changes.

Continuous Communication

Maintain open lines of communication with regulators to expedite the permitting process and promptly address any issues that arise.

11. Adapt to Changes and Challenges

Flexibility

Be prepared to adjust plans as necessary in response to unforeseen challenges, such as unexpected structural issues or changes in client preferences.

Innovative Problem-Solving

Encourage creative solutions to navigate challenges while keeping the project aligned with the established vision.

12. Document the Entire Process

Comprehensive Record-Keeping

Maintain detailed documentation of all stages, including design decisions, materials selected, and changes made. This can serve as a valuable reference for future projects.

Post-Project Review

Conduct a thorough review upon completion to evaluate successes and identify areas for improvement, providing insights for future luxury renovations.

13. Celebrate Completion

Final Walkthrough

Conduct a comprehensive walkthrough with the client to showcase the completed renovation. Ensure that every detail meets their expectations.

Gather Feedback

Collect feedback from the client and stakeholders to celebrate achievements and learn from the experience for future projects.

Conclusion

Delivering a luxury interior renovation requires a synchronized, collaborative approach to project management, with a strong emphasis on refined materials and trusted suppliers. By following these key steps, teams can create stunning, functional spaces that not only meet but exceed client expectations, enhancing the beauty and comfort of luxurious living environments.
